The mission of Urban Interfaith Chaplaincy (UIC) Clinical Pastoral Education (CPE) is dedicated to caring for persons in spirit, mind, and body by providing compassionate, sensitive and competent ministry to the patients, residents, staff, and families of community service organizations.

We provide experience-based theological education for seminarians, clergy and lay persons of diverse cultures, ethnic groups and faith traditions by building innovative partnerships in order to pursue a vision of greater service to the communities surrounding Los Angeles, California.

Such partnerships are developed through contracts with community service organizations such as but not limited to: hospitals, hospices, retirement centers, nursing homes, prisons, corporations, businesses and parishes.

UIC offers CPE Levels I and II (Summer full-time intensives, or Fall and Spring extended units).

 


Accreditation

UIC CPE is a satellite of St. Joseph Hospital which is accredited by the Association for Clinical Pastoral Education (ACPE):
